WebDec 30, 2024 · The causes are germs or other harmful things in the food or beverage. Symptoms of food poisoning often include upset stomach, diarrhea and vomiting. Symptoms usually start within hours or several days of eating the food. Most people have mild illness and get better without treatment. It can lead to gastrointestinal (digestive tract) symptoms like nausea, vomiting, and … WebNov 7, 2024 · Try drinking water, decaffeinated tea, or apple juice diluted with water 50/50. Sipping broth or soup and sucking on ice chips or popsicles is also a good way to get nutrition and fluids. You can also drink sports drinks, like Gatorade or Powerade, to replenish your electrolytes. 2. Drink a rehydration fluid.
